I have the opportunity of getting a second hand 200 litre tank, which is 100cm by 40cm by 55cm.

I'm keen to keep a pair of keyhole cichlid in it. I know Red breasted acara have small territories. Would a pair of Red breasted acara also be feasible in a well planted tank?

Other tankmates would be 6 black phantom tetras and 6 three striped corydoras.

Thanks for any advice you have.
